Based on our standard cantilever design, these lifts can rest dockside in as little as 24” of water, perfect for use with shorter docks. Available in 3900 lb and 5200 lb capacity models. Lift bed lowers to a minimum of 6" for low-water use. Frame Components The corrosion-resistant all-aluminum frame includes two full-length adjustable bunks, keel protector and four 3’ adjustable-height leveling legs with stainless steel quick-release pins. Aluminum and welds are covered by an exceptional 15-year warranty. Four optional conversion kits available for pontoon boats. Hydraulic Cylinders The sealed twin hydraulic cylinders feature triple chrome-plated shafts, waterproof synthetic hose and biodegradable hydraulic fluid. The cylinders are mounted on double-reinforced uprights and pivot on large torsion pins (not bolts). In the lift’s up position, the cylinders are raised completely out of the water. Hydraulic Pump Chest & Remote Control Hydraulic systems are available for use with 220V AC or 12V and 24V DC power supplies. Two key-fob remote controls and a locking water-resistant chest are standard. The chest can neatly house the battery (not included) for a 12V DC system. Options include a solar cell battery charger and space-saving pump chest stand.
